What Is Brain Injury Law?
Brain injury law deals with cases where someone has suffered a brain injury due to someone else’s negligence or wrongdoing. This can include injuries from car accidents, falls, sports injuries, medical malpractice, or assaults. Lawyers who practice brain injury law help victims seek compensation for med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other related costs. They understand the complexities of brain injuries, understand the law, and work to ensure that their clients receive fair treatment and justice.
What Are Some Examples of Situations Where I Might Need a Brain Injury Lawyer?
While laws vary by state, most states provide compensation for a brain injury victim’s family as well as the victim. A local brain injury attorney will advise you on Florida law if you or a loved one suffered a brain injury:
- In a car accident caused by another driver’s negligence
- Slipped and fell due to unsafe conditions on someone else’s property
- In a sports league due to inadequate safety measures
- Caused by medical malpractice
- From an assault

What Could Happen if I Don’t Hire a Brain Injury Lawyer?
You may face several challenges if you don’t hire a brain injury lawyer. Navigating the legal system on your own can be overwhelming, especially while dealing with the effects of a brain injury or caring for a loved one with a brain injury. You might miss critical deadlines, misunderstand complex legal terms, or fail to gather the necessary evidence. This can lead to inadequate compensation for medical bills, lost wages, and other expenses. You might miss out on all the causes of action and compensation that Florida law allows. Additionally, insurance companies might offer settlements far lower than what you deserve. A brain injury lawyer ensures you receive fair treatment, proper compensation, and legal support, helping you focus on recovery while they handle the legal complexities.
